Issue's energy comes from Nuclear, Natural Gas, Coal, Petroleum, Solar, Hydroelectric, and Wind. Nuclear is the largest source of electricity, providing 39% of Issue's energy. Natural Gas is the second largest source, making up 35%. Coal provides 14% of the energy in Issue. Petroleum provides 4% of the energy in Issue. Solar provides 4% of the energy in Issue. Hydroelectric provides 3% of the energy in Issue. Wind provides 2% of the energy in Issue.

Net metering policies in Issue can help solar panel owners save money and reduce their carbon footprint. When your solar panels generate more electricity than you use, you can send the excess back to the grid and receive credit on your next bill.
